After James and Sirius got out the train, they were immediately pulled into a crowd of other first years heading after a man with a lamp who was directing them towards boats on the lake.
"Only four in a boat. No more!" screamed the man.
James and Sirius immediately got into a boat together. They then searched for Camilla, who was no where to be seen.
"Move forward!" commanded the man. The boats obeyed his command and moved as if by (pardon the pun) magic.
The Uncle and Nephew looked at their boat-mates.
One of them was a guy. He had light brown hair and clear blue eyes. James recognised him immediately, "Hey Frank."
The boy looked up, relieved to see a familiar face. "Hello James. Are you excited for the sorting?"
"Ya. Dad wouldn't tell me how we were going to be sorted, however. Do you know?" asked James.
Frank shook his head, "No. I asked mum as well. She said it was a Hogwarts secret, and that she could not tell me."
"My dad told us that we had to fight a troll." said the forth person in the boat.
The three boys looked at him in shock. The forth boy had flaming red hair, much like the girl they saw earlier. His face was full of freckles and he had the bluest eyes they had ever seen.
Frank clicked his tongue, "I saw you going on the other boat! Look!" he said pointing at a boat nearby
The other three boys looked. Sure enough, there was an identical boy there. Down to the last freckle.
The mysterious boy chuckled, "Oh, that loser? That's just my brother, Gideon. I'm Fabian, by the way. Fabian Prewett. The more handsome of the Prewett twins."

"And apparently, the more modest twin as well." commented Sirius with a grin.
Fabian smiled and with a twinkle in his eye said, "I'm going to like you three. I just know it."
"Are you really Fabian?" asked Frank. "Not Gideon pretending to be Fabian?"
'Fabian' flashed a guilty look, "Okay, you caught me. I'm Gidion. Or am I?" he asked mysteriously.
All the boys broke out into laughter.
"So, how is your brother sitting there when you are sitting here?" asked James curiously.
Fabian shrugged, "We lost each other in the crowd."
The boys nodded.
"Say," started Fabian "What are your names?"
"James. James Potter."
"Frank Longbottom."
"Black, Sirius Black."
"Black?" asked Fabian with a raised eyebrow. "I hope you haven't inherited too much of the Black family madness."
Sirius sighed. "Me too."
"We're related, you know." commented Fabian.
"The Blacks are related to literally every family." said Sirius dryly.
Fabian chuckled. "True."
"But, you are right. I mean, you are my first cousin through father." said Sirius. "Aunt Lucretia, right?"
Fabian nodded. "Thats my mum."
"But aren't the Prewett's neutral? I mean, I can understand the Potters and the Blacks not meeting much. Considering we are light and you are dark, but the Prewetts are grey." said James.
Sirius shrugged, "Unless you are dark, mother will never make an effort."
"The Longbottoms are related as well. Arcturus I and Lysandra Black nee Yaxley's first daughter was my grandmother, Callidora Longbottom nee Black." informed Frank.
"That makes us family. Family sticks together." said a grinning Sirius. "Now, tell me boys. What do you feel about pranking?"
Fabian grinned while Frank sighed deeply.
